Ver Fonte

新增耕地

maxiaoxiao há 7 meses atrás
pai
commit
e226a476f7

+ 0 - 1
src/views/LandConsolidation/components/preCheck.vue

@@ -1,7 +1,6 @@
 <!--合规性分析-->
 <template>
   <div class="preCheck">
-    {{ activeTabs }}
     <el-tabs type="border-card" class="xz_box" v-model="activeTabs" stretch>
       <el-tab-pane label="整治预检" name="check">
         <Check

+ 29 - 35
src/views/LandConsolidation/components/xzgd.vue

@@ -1,6 +1,10 @@
 <template>
-  <div class="sdgk">
+  <div class="xzgd">
     <div class="tdTitle">新增耕地(XXX项目)</div>
+    <span class="clearBtn" @click="cockpit">
+      <i class="el-icon-thumb"></i>
+      图斑详情查询
+    </span>
     <div class="content sdata">
       <div class="item" v-for="(sd, index) in sdlist" :key="index">
         <div class="text">
@@ -10,29 +14,32 @@
         </div>
       </div>
     </div>
-    <div class="echars">
-      <div class="echartTitle">
-        <div class="block-title">新增耕地</div>
+    <div class="echartlist">
+      <div class="echars">
+        <div class="echartTitle">
+          <div class="block-title">新增耕地</div>
+        </div>
+        <pie unit="亩" class="pie_echart" ref="echartRef0"></pie>
       </div>
-      <pie unit="亩" class="pie_echart" ref="echartRef0"></pie>
-    </div>
-    <div class="echars">
-      <div class="echartTitle">
-        <div class="block-title">新增耕地来源</div>
+      <div class="echars">
+        <div class="echartTitle">
+          <div class="block-title">新增耕地来源</div>
+        </div>
+        <pie unit="亩" class="pie_echart" ref="echartRef1"></pie>
       </div>
-      <pie unit="亩" class="pie_echart" ref="echartRef1"></pie>
-    </div>
-    <div class="echars">
-      <div class="echartTitle">
-        <div class="block-title">新增耕地来源流向</div>
+      <div class="echars">
+        <div class="echartTitle">
+          <div class="block-title">新增耕地来源流向</div>
+        </div>
+        <sankey class="echart" ref="echartRef2"></sankey>
       </div>
-      <sankey class="echart" ref="echartRef2"></sankey>
     </div>
   </div>
 </template>
 
 <script>
 import pie from "@/components/echartsTemplate/pie.vue";
+import sankey from "@/components/echartsTemplate/sankey.vue";
 import { overview, district, reason } from "@/api/Idleland.js";
 export default {
   props: {},
@@ -49,11 +56,15 @@ export default {
   },
   components: {
     pie,
+    sankey,
   },
   mounted() {
     this.getData();
   },
   methods: {
+    cockpit() {
+      this.$emit("cockpit");
+    },
     changeData(name, updata) {
       this[name] = updata;
     },
@@ -127,7 +138,7 @@ export default {
 </script>
 
 <style lang="scss" scoped>
-.sdgk {
+.xzgd {
   height: 100%;
   .content {
     width: 100%;
@@ -172,35 +183,18 @@ export default {
   .sdata {
     height: 50px;
   }
-  .ztzc {
-    height: 30px;
-    line-height: 30px;
-    font-size: 16px;
-    margin-top: 10px;
-  }
-  .tzcontent {
-    height: 100px;
-  }
-
   .echartlist {
     width: 100%;
-    height: calc(100% - 120px);
+    height: calc(100% - 50px);
     overflow-y: auto;
     overflow-x: hidden;
-    .block-title {
-      width: calc(100% - 130px) !important;
-    }
   }
   .echart {
     height: 200px !important;
   }
   .pie_echart {
     width: 400px;
-    height: 180px;
-  }
-  .tzdiv {
-    height: 20px;
-    margin: 5px 20px;
+    height: 160px;
   }
 }
 </style>